Honeycrisp Apple
Honeycrisp Apple
Malus 'Honeycrisp'
Have you dreamed of picking a fresh apple from a tree in your backyard? A dwarf tree that won’t take up too much space in your yard, Honeycrisp is an “early to mid-early blooming variety”, so as long as there’s a crabapple nearby, you should be picking your own apples in no time. Pollination can also occur by hanging a basket of in-bloom branches from a crabapple or similar blooming apple tree in your tree.
